Transmitter Power for 4-20 mA 20 Wire Transmitter—
Using Open Collector Alarm 2 Output
The wiring diagram example shown in Figure 2-16 (Model DC330X-XT-XXX)
provides 30 Vdc at terminals 5 and 6 with the capability of driving up to 22 mA.
If the transmitter terminal voltage must be limited to less than 30 volts, you can
insert a zener diode between the positive transmitter terminal and terminal 5. For
example, an IN4733A zener diode will limit the voltage at the transmitter to 25 Vdc.
Configure:
A2S1TYPE = NONE
A2S2TYPE = NONE

Transmitter power for 4-20 mA 20 wire Transmitter—Using Auxiliary Output
The wiring diagram example shown in Figure 2-17 (Model DC330X-XX-2XX or
DC330X-XX-5XX) provides 30 Vdc at terminal 16 with the capability of driving up to
22 mA.
If the transmitter terminal voltage must be limited to less than 30 volts, you can
insert a zener diode between the positive transmitter terminal and terminal 16. For
example, an IN4733A zener diode will limit the voltage at the transmitter to 25 Vdc.
Configure:
AUX OUT=OUTPUT
Auxiliary Output Calibration:
ZERO VAL = 4095
SPAN VAL = 4095
